In a groundbreaking announcement made on June 2, 2026, Day & Zimmermann (D&Z) has officially partnered with Deep Fission, Inc. to develop an innovative underground nuclear reactor referred to as the Gravity Nuclear Reactor. This cutting-edge project aims to reshape the nuclear energy sector by leveraging unique technology and advanced construction practices.

Deep Fission is recognized as an advanced nuclear energy firm focused on creating small modular pressurized water reactors that are designed to be situated one mile beneath the Earth's surface. The collaboration aims to ensure a sustainable energy future by tapping into the advantages of deep-borehole reactor technology, which stands to provide not only cleaner energy but also safety and reliability for power generation.

D&Z is no stranger to the nuclear industry; it has established a reputation as a leading engineering, procurement, and construction (EPC) company known for its extensive experience over the past 40 years. The company will spearhead various aspects of the project, from pre-construction planning to the execution of above-ground infrastructure.

Project Overview



The construction will take place at the Great Plains Industrial Park in Parsons, Kansas, which is part of the U.S. Department of Energy's Reactor Pilot Program -- a prestigious initiative that has selected only ten companies to participate. Notably, D&Z's extensive qualifications in nuclear-code work and its experience in natural gas plant construction make it a key player in this ambitious endeavor.

Mike Brasel, Deep Fission's Chief Operating Officer, echoed the sentiment regarding the potential of their collaboration: "Partnering with Day & Zimmermann will bring proven nuclear construction expertise and execution discipline to Deep Fission's deployment. Their track record supports our aim to deliver a new model for low-carbon, reliable power that is simpler to build, inherently safe, and scalable to meet growing energy demand."

The Gravity Nuclear Reactor will integrate established pressurized water reactor technology with a novel approach to its physical placement. Each reactor unit is set to utilize the subsurface environment, where hydrostatic pressure plays a crucial role in maintaining operational parameters. This design strategy minimizes the need for extensive above-ground infrastructure, thus enhancing safety, structural integrity, and environmental sustainability.
